Error while selecting  from nested table in PL/SQL block ............

SQL> create type string_table is table of varchar(100);
2 /
Type created.
declare
v_names string_table := string_table();
begin
v_names.EXTEND(3);
v_names(1) := 'name1';
v_names(2) := 'name2';
v_names(3) := 'name3';
dbms_output.put_line(v_names(1));
dbms_output.put_line(v_names(2));
dbms_output.put_line(v_names(3));
dbms_output.put_line(v_names.COUNT());
select * from table(v_names);
end;
select * from table(v_names);
ERROR at line 12:
ORA-06550: line 12, column 7:
PLS-00428: an INTO clause is expected in this SELECT statement

select * from table(v_names);
I guess ,here you were trying to put the content of the NT into another NT, or just trying to print it.
But, I don't think INTO Clause is mandatory here.
Please check your modified code (w/o INTO) and the output :

  • Getting an error while selecting from table having CLOB column.

    Hi All,
    I have below table created in My oracle database version Oracle Database 11g Enterprise Edition Release 11.2.0.1.0.
    CREATE TABLE my_clob -- Dummy table created
    (DataBody CLOB);
    Current Database Character set - WE8MSWIN1250.
    On the front end of my application, I have one form through which I can save/edit data in the above table. If I'm creating one new entry in the above table then it first check with existing record to avoid the duplicate entry and the this point application create the below select statement on the above table and return the error "ORA-00932: inconsistent data types: expected - got CLOB".
    I can not change the sql statement.
    SELECT * FROM my_clob WHERE databody IS NULL OR databody ='';
    Even when I run the same statement on my DB server I’m getting the same error. Shown below
    SQL> SELECT * FROM my_clob WHERE databody IS NULL OR databody ='';
    SELECT * FROM my_clob WHERE databody IS NULL OR databody =''
    ERROR at line 1:
    ORA-00932: inconsistent datatypes: expected - got CLOB
    SQL>
    Is there anything with OraOLEDB which causing this error? Please help me out to get rid of this error.
    Thanks,
    Santosh

    You cannot compare directly a CLOB column with a VARCHAR2 column. In your case you don't need to do such comparison because Oracle consider zero length strings as null values:
    SQL> create table my_clob(data int, databody clob);
    Table created.
    SQL> insert into my_clob values(1, null);
    1 row created.
    SQL> insert into my_clob values(2, '');
    1 row created.
    SQL> commit;
    Commit complete.
    SQL> select * from my_clob where databody is null;
          DATA
    DATABODY
             1
             2About null values in Oracle, please read http://docs.oracle.com/cd/E11882_01/server.112/e26088/sql_elements005.htm#SQLRF30037.

  • Error while selecting from view that references external table

    Can someone explain why the error near the bottom of the code below is occuring? If USER1 grants SELECT on the external table to USER2, then USER2 can select from the view without any problems; however, I want to avoid giving USER2 access to all of the columns in the external table. (I only want to give USER2 access to two of the four columns.)

    user503699 wrote:
    user1983440 wrote:
    Can someone explain why the error near the bottom of the code below is occuring? If USER1 grants SELECT on the external table to USER2, then USER2 can select from the view without any problems; however, I want to avoid giving USER2 access to all of the columns in the external table. (I only want to give USER2 access to two of the four columns.)As you have demonstrated, I guess the view approach only works for database tables. External tables are actually files on the file system. Even through OS, it is not possible to grant READ/WRITE access to only part of the file. The access is for entire file. An "External Table" is just a "wrapper" provided by oracle (using data cartridge) to allow user to be able to access the file as a "table". So it can definitely not do something that underlying OS can not do.
    p.s. In fact, oracle does not even allow to edit data in external tables using SQL.Why not just make a second external table (only including the 2 columns you need) and grant select directly on that to the user. I know you say "views only" but there's an exception to every rule ... just because it's called a table doesn't make it so. You could argue an external table is nothing more than a fancy view.
    Worst case, make a view on top of the second external table.

  • Select from Function PIPELINED on PL/SQL Block

    Hi folks,
    I have a PL/SQL Block and I need this block to show me in a grid the rows from a variable table (Type table) that I have declared.
    I don´t want to create Database objects, that's why I haven´t created tableTest like a type object in the database.
    Example:
    Declare
    type tableTest is table of varchar2(500);
    function test(indName IN VARCHAR2) return tableTest PIPELINED as
    begin
    pipe row (indName);
    pipe row ('teste2');
    return
    end;
    begin
    -- HERE I NEED SHOW ROWS RETURNED BY FUNCTION WAS DECLARED;
    -- Select * from TABLE(test('NAME'));
    end;

    You declare a pipelined table function by specifying the PIPELINED keyword. Pipelined functions can be defined at the schema level with CREATE FUNCTION or in a package. The PIPELINED keyword indicates that the function returns rows iteratively. The return type of the pipelined table function must be a supported collection type, such as a nested table or a varray. This collection type can be declared at the schema level or inside a package. Inside the function, you return individual elements of the collection type. The elements of the collection type must be supported SQL datatypes, such as NUMBER and VARCHAR2. PL/SQL datatypes, such as PLS_INTEGER and BOOLEAN, are not supported as collection elements in a pipelined function.
